On day 4 we started our hike before dawn, at 3:45, to give us enough time to get to the Bloukrans River crossing at low tide. The first 10 kms up to Bloukrans River alternates between the coastline and the indigenous forest. Everything went well and we were making good time until the 6 km mark where we got a little off track or should I say off trail. Luckily we found the correct path after retracing our steps and were still able to make it to Bloukrans River crossing before high tide. Our low tide was around 10:30 and it was also spring tide, meaning we could walk across the river without any risk of our bags getting wet. After crossing the river it's time to start climbing the rocks to continue on the trail. This part might be a bit scary to some who are afraid of heights. From here the trail climbs steeply to the coastal plateau, where there are the most amazing views over the coastline. The trail then descends steeply to André Hut, which nestles in the indigenous forest alongside the Klip River.
